Market research analysts at Technavio have predicted that the global motors and drives market in process industries will grow steadily at a moderate CAGR of around 7% by 2020. The growing demand for high-quality food products has driven the adoption of advanced refrigeration technologies in the food processing industry. These advanced refrigeration systems comprise of a complete set of automation equipment that requires high-end variable speed motors and drives to run the operation. The exponential rise in global population will subsequently increase the need for these advanced refrigeration systems which in turn will augment the demand for this market in the next four years.
As a result of the shrinking workforce and immigration control, a large number of industries are focusing on investing in factory automation practices. This involves the installation of multiple high-end motors in various applications such as conveyor belts, compressors, and fans. Automated factories will also require smart machinery that can be wirelessly controlled, remotely monitored, and are capable of diagnosing predictive maintenance, this, in turn, will have a positive impact on the growth of this market. This market study report has estimated that APAC will account for a major market share and dominate the market throughout the forecast period. Due to the availability of raw materials and cost-efficient labor, this region has emerged as a low-cost manufacturing hub for process industries, which will fuel the demand for the motors and drives market from this region.
The market appears highly fragmented due to the presence of several large and small scale vendors. Major companies account for a considerable share of the market and have started undergoing strategic partnerships and channel partners to expand their global presence. Constant technological advancements have induced drives and electric motor manufacturers to invest heavily in R&D to design more affordable and energy-efficient motors and drives. This will result in the introduction of advanced products in the market, which will intensify vendor competition in the next four years.

During 2015, the drives segment accounted for approximately 51% of the total market share and dominated this market. Drives are vital components in the construction of energy generation units and the increasing shift towards renewable sources of energy will augment the demand for industrial electric drives. Additionally, the adoption of VFDs (variable frequency drives) in water treatment systems and energy management sectors coupled with the estimated growth of the manufacturing, chemical processing, power generation industrial sectors will also fuel the demand for this market segment.
According to this market study, the food and beverage segment will dominate the motors and drives market in process industries and will account for almost 37% of the total market share by 2020. The rise in per capita GDP in countries such as India, China, Qatar, Luxembourg, and Singapore is likely to increase the consumption of foods and beverages. This, in turn, will boost the demand for geared motors and drives used for operating ice and beverage dispensing units, food processing conveyors, and confectioner ovens.
